Grading as at 1985 : APeriod : Inter War (1928-1929)Grantee : R McGeorge 1858Mrs. Bridget and John R. Mulcahy of the Bay View Hotel, redeveloped their building and adjoining row houses to cover the entire block, between Munster and Stanley Street. This was in 1928-9 and to the design of prolific hotel architects, Sydney Smith, Ogg and Serpell.A two-storey, stuccoed brick parapetted hotel with corner towers, a central Ionic colonnaded verandah and symmetrical fenestration. Ornament and form derives from the Greek Revival, with the saltire-cross in window glazing and panels on the façade, string-moulds containing fluted friezes, and a matching parapet entablature to the protruding verandah, with acroteria distributed about the dentillated cornice. Of particular importance is the glazed ceramic tile dado with its checker frieze and tripartite driplets. Notable features include tiles; window metal work; elaborate/high standard design of cement rendered surfaces.Architecturally, of the Greek Revival hotels designed by this firm this is the most original, well sited and skilfully designed: of State-wide importance. Historically, traditionally a hotel site from the 19th century: of local interestThis building has been converted into apartments.
